Murderdolls are a glamGoth band fronted by Wednesday 13, formerly of Frankenstein Drag Queens from Planet 13. Their key influence is Hair Metal. The band was orginally a side project of Joey Jordison, the drummer of Slipknot, and was first known as The Rejects.
Official members
- Joey Jordison - Guitar and backing vocals (also drums and bass on the debut album, before Graves and Griffin had been recruited)
- Wednesday 13 - Vocals
- Ben Graves - Drums
- Eric Griffin - Bass
- Acey Slade - Guitar
They currently have one album: Beyond the Valley of the Murderdolls. It's songs include Slit my Wrist, Grave Robbing USA and Let's go to War.
Singles from Murderdolls
Dead in Hollywood a song featuring Marilyn Manson in the promotional video.
White Wedding a cover of Billy Idol's eighties hit.
Love at First Fright a fun song inspired by the character of Regan from The Exorcist.
